Titan Invasion Lands on PlayStation 3 / 4 / Vita This Summer

19/2/2014

 
Picture
Curve Digital has announced the third title in a month of announcements: Titan Invasion.  The game is being offered for one price as a cross-buy title on PlayStation 3, PlayStation 4 and PlayStation Vita.

The Titan Invasion collection will include two action titles from UK developer, Puppygames: ‘Titan Attacks!’ and ‘Revenge of the Titans’.

Titan Attacks! is an arcade action title inspired by games like Space Invaders and Galaga, but with many modern features including a full ship upgrade system, online leaderboards and stylish, neo-retro visuals. Revenge of the Titans keeps the frantic action and the distinctive visual style, but expands the game into a unique mash-up of Real Time Strategy and Tower Defence including over 25 different types of buildings and a deep upgrade system as players progress for 50 challenging levels.

Titan Invasion will be available on all PlayStation consoles this summer. Curve Digital has also announced puzzle-platform MouseCraft and Stealth Inc: Ultimate Edition this month, with one more announcement to go.

EARTH DEFENSE FORCE 2025 has gone gold and will release on February 21st with the first of three upcoming DLC mission packs

23/1/2014

 
Picture
D3Publisher (D3P) today announced Earth Defense Force 2025 has gone gold and will be available in EMEA for the Xbox 360® video game and entertainment system from Microsoft and PlayStation®3 computer entertainment system on February 21st. In addition, three mission packs will be available as downloadable content (DLC) with the first pack titled “Special Ops” available starting on the date of launch.
Mission Packs to include: (Will also be available as a bundle)
·         Special Ops – Will feature 5 new missions for 2.99€/£2.39 on Xbox Live® and  PlayStation®Network and be available on February 21st.
·         Mutant Rampage – Will feature 20 new missions for 8.99€/£7.19 on Xbox Live® / £7.29 on PlayStation®Network and be available on February 26th.
·         Beyond Despair – Will feature 20 new missions for 8.99€/£7.19 on Xbox Live® / £7.29 on PlayStation®Network and be available on March 12th.

Earth Defense Force 2025 is under development by Sandlot and is rated PEGI 12. To find out more about Earth Defense Force 2025 please visit http://bngames.eu/EDF2025 andwww.facebook.com/EarthDefenseForce.

When DICE and EA announced the next title for the Battlefield series, one of the big features showcased was the  return of the Commander Mode, which had been missing from the franchise since  2005’s Battlefield 2. With an overview of the match, the Commander can be used to support their team, and in the right hands help their team to victory.  

When presenting the return of Commander Mode, DICE also announced something completely new to the role, the Battlefield 4 Commander app. The application gives players the ability to join the fight from anywhere, using either a 3G or Wifi connection.

From today, soldiers can now join in game as a commander from their iOS (soon to be followed by Android) tablets.   The Battlefield 4 Commander app is available from the iOS App Store. Android tablet users will have to wait until “later this month” according to the official Battlefield 4 Facebook page before joining in on the mobile mayhem.

Get ready to tear up the coast and kick up some sand with the free Grand Theft Auto Online Beach Bum update that will be coming next week Tuesday November 19th. All the new Beach Bum content will be added automatically to GTA Online through our next title update (1.06), and will include two new weapons, a quartet of rugged and fun new vehicles for land and sea, lots of new action-packed Jobs, plus a wide variety of suitably rad new apparel, hairstyle and tattoo customization options. Read on for more details.
Picture
New Jobs

The Beach Bum update will bring a slew of new action-packed Jobs to GTA Online next week. These include new beach-themed Races, Deathmatches, Parachutes, Last Team Standings, Survivals as well as Gang Attacks for those who enjoy a good territorial skirmish.
Better not kick sand in the wrong face. Beach blankets may run red by the time the sun sets on Vespucci.

Here are just a few of our favorite new ones that are on the way:
 
  • "Grass Route II" (Race): In this sequel to the original popular Grass Route Race, go off-road in an epic heat starting on the North bank of the Zancudo River through the treacherous wetlands with a triumphant finish on the beach in North Chumash.
     
  • "Survival on Del Perro Pier" (Survival): Skip the ferris wheel for a deadlier kind of thrill ride as you take on waves of relentless enemies at this beachfront attraction.
     
  • "View of Vespucci" (Parachuting): This leap sends you from 2,980 feet, down towards Vespucci Beach, weaving through palm trees to land on the basketball courts of the rec center. If you've got skills, it's possible to freefall through the first few checkpoints before even opening your chute.
     
  • "Paleto Beach" (Team Deathmatch): The locals complain that not a lot happens in this sleepy town, so do them a favor and wake 'em up with a barrage of gunfire exchanged between you and a rival team. This Team Deathmatch takes place right on the romantic shoreline for 4-8 players.
     
  • "Sundae Driving" (Bike Race): Sure to be a new fan-favorite motorbike race, menace Vespucci Beach on your two-wheel rocket, taking breakneck corners as you try and best the competition.
Expect these and lots more Jobs to be added to Grand Theft Auto Online next week.

Picture
New Vehicles
Hit the shore with four sand-and-surf-ready vehicles perfect to take on the all new Beach Bum Races and Vehicle Deathmatches: the BF Bifta dune buggy, the rugged Canis Kalahari off-road truck, the Bravado Paradise beach camper van and making a special return to the GTA series, the fast and stylish Speeder speedboat. All four vehicles will be available at no in-game cost, with the land-based vehicles accessible from the southernsanandreassuperautos.comwebsite and the Speeder available via docktease.com on your in-game phone (call Pegasus for delivery). These vehicles are also available in Story Mode for Michael, Trevor and Franklin to enjoy - to access them, visit your garage property and the Marina property for the vehicles and the boat respectively.

Take to the seas and waterways in the classic, nimble Speeder.

Picture
New Weapons

Expand your arsenal with two new free weapons - the compact yet deadly SNS Pistol and the brutal new Broken Bottle melee weapon which is quite effective at delivering the appropriate message in up close and personal encounters. Each weapon will be available gratis from any Ammu-Nation location in GTA Online and will be added straight into each of the three characters' inventory in Story Mode.

Beach bums with attitude. Hit the coast with all new customization options to style up your GTA Online character.

New Customization Options

You'll be able to deck out your GTA Online character with all new beach-ready customization options including stylish board shorts, neon surfer attire, wild tribal tattoos, shaggy hair for that West Coast laissez-faire vibe and more...

I remember playing Vertical Scrolling Shoot ‘em Up games on arcade machines. The player taking command of a World War II style fighter plane and destroying tanks and enemy planes, aiming to reach the Stratofortress at the other end of the level, where you’d line up the turrets and blast sections clear off the boss. How can Velocity Ultra revive the ancient gameplay mechanic?

Velocity Ultra makes me feel like an intergalactic superhero. With it’s quick, tight controls and amazing soundtrack, I kept getting caught in it’s grasp. But occasionally I would slip. After an hour in it all started to make sense.

Piloting the Quarp Jet, a teleporting spaceship, the players missions are set out before each of the levels. Most of these range from simple “rescue the survivors” (in the form of floating space pods), to time sensitive speed runs and shooter intensive kill fests. The game uses animated stills and text bubbles to give you the what and why, but most of the time it’s an A to B affair. At first.

With simple but effective controls and my warp skills and weapons laid out in front of me in the first few missions, I was quickly firing lasers, dropping bombs and warping between sections of the screen in no time. The first few levels left me feeling kind of mixed. The game would be incredible one second, with the awesome soundtrack blasting through my headphones, only to let me down a moment later. I’d be flying along kicking ass, only to fire a bomb while using the directional stick and pull myself into an enemy turret, or warp into a pack of bad guys and get instantly killed. I could survive a laser blast, but be destroyed by tapping a turret while preforming a bomb run.

I felt strong enough to let my guard down, weak enough to instantly regret it.

Picture
I couldn’t help but feel that the touch controls from the original title on Playstation Vita would be better suited to the narrow passages and rooms, but playing for another thirty minutes I discovered that I could use the right analog stick and save myself the painfully annoying kamikaze runs. Just as I was getting comfortable with what I had at my disposal, the game introduces warp gates.

After the hour I’ve played, Warp gates are my favourite gamely element so far. It’s a simple concept. The player is faced with two paths to choose. One might include rescue pods, or the second and fourth switch to deactivate a forcefield, while the other path if filled with enemy ships and the first and third with to destroy. I was quickly warping back and forth in order to hit the switches in their corresponding order and collect the goodies laid before me.

Velocity Ultra contains fifty zones. In my first hour I reached Zone 18, Kerridge Gate. Only 32 zones to go.
